A Very Different Fairytale

Cinderella

It was raining heavily, and large drops of water were flowing down the window glass. Sometimes, a lightning could be seen, and after a while, thunder could be heard.

Cinderella was glumly watching the fire, and mumbling under her nose: “to the ball they went, huh? And they left me alone – what nonsense. Where’s that damn kettle, anyway?”

The Dodo Bird


The dodo was a large bird which used to live on the island of Mauritius in the Indian Ocean. It had a large beak, short, thick yellow legs and very small wings. Read on...
